Hallo,
hab leider kein schwimmer wieso beim starten diese NullPointerException geworfen wird, vllt. kann mir jemand kurz einen Denkanstoß geben.
Exception in thread "main" java.lang.NullPointerException
at Tisch.start(Tisch.java:11)
at Tisch.main(Tisch.java:20)
hab leider kein schwimmer wieso beim starten diese NullPointerException geworfen wird, vllt. kann mir jemand kurz einen Denkanstoß geben.
Exception in thread "main" java.lang.NullPointerException
at Tisch.start(Tisch.java:11)
at Tisch.main(Tisch.java:20)
Code:
public class Tisch{
static int plaetze;
static Staebchen staebchen[];
Philosophen philosophen[];
Tisch(int p){
this.plaetze = p;
}
void start (){
for (int i = 1; i <= plaetze; i++){
staebchen[i] = new Staebchen();
philosophen[i] = new Philosophen(i);
}
for (int i = 1; i <= plaetze; i++){
philosophen[i].start();
}
}
public static void main (String[] args){
Tisch meinTisch = new Tisch(5);
meinTisch.start();
}
}
class Staebchen{
boolean verfuegbar = true;
boolean getstatus(){
return verfuegbar;
}
void setstatus(boolean a){
verfuegbar = a;
}
}